The Neill-Cochran House Museum in Austin, Texas is a historic Greek Revival home built in 1855 by Abner Cook. It served as the first home for the Texas School for the Blind and was later converted into a military hospital. Today, it is a museum that shares Austin and Texas history through historically furnished spaces and rotating art and history exhibitions.
